Event Description
It was reported that revision surgery was performed due to elevated metal ion levels.Patient had metallosis and has experienced mental fog, fatigue, a rash and groin pain.The hip reportedly started making noise shortly after implantation.Revision was performed approximately two and half years after implantation.
